VANDEHAAR v. ALC FINANCIAL CORP.

No. 09-99-080CV.

25 S.W.3d 406 (2000)

James O. VANDEHAAR, Appellant, v. ALC FINANCIAL CORPORATION, Appellee.

Court of Appeals of Texas, Beaumont.

Decided August 31, 2000.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Donald A. Ferrill, Brown Thompson Pruitt & Peterson, P.C., Fort Worth, for appellant.

Larry C. Morris, Houston, for appellee.

Before WALKER, C.J., BURGESS and STOVER, JJ.


OPINION

RONALD L. WALKER, Chief Justice.

James O. Vandehaar appeals the granting of summary judgment in favor of ALC Financial Corporation, the defendant in this bill of review proceeding. The appeal presents three points of error.
